Dissecting LED Screen Controller Hardware

A meticulous dive into the innards of an LED screen controller hardware reveals a intricate world of electronics. These compact devices act as the command center behind the brilliance of your display, orchestrating the flow of current to each individual LED. At its core, you'll find a processor that executes signals from the source, then sends these signals to the appropriate LEDs, dictating their luminescence.

  • Additional investigation reveals a web of amplifiers that amplify the electrical signals to levels suitable for powering each LED. These components are often organized in groups, allowing for detailed control over the hue and intensity of each pixel.
  • Beyond the core circuitry, you'll find a array of supporting components like capacitors that guarantee proper electrical stability. Unique components often handle tasks like cooling, ensuring the controller operates within its acceptable operating environment

Understanding LED Display Signal Processing

Signal processing is a essential aspect of LED display technology. It involves manipulating the digital signals transmitted from a source device to produce the specific visual output on the LED panel. This intricate process encompasses several stages, including signal modulation, color calibration, and brightness control. Efficient signal from website processing ensures high-quality image display, reliable color reproduction, and optimal power expenditure.
